#7173e9 hex color
In a RGB color space, hex #7173e9 is composed of 44.3% red, 45.1% green and 91.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 51.5% cyan, 50.6% magenta, 0% yellow and 8.6% black. It has a hue angle of 239 degrees, a saturation of 73.2% and a lightness of 67.8%. #7173e9 color hex could be obtained by blending #e2e6ff with #0000d3. Closest websafe color is: #6666ff.

● #7173e9 color description : Soft blue.
The hexadecimal color #7173e9 has RGB values of R:113, G:115, B:233 and CMYK values of C:0.52, M:0.51, Y:0, K:0.09. Its decimal value is 7435241.
